Title
A method of differential transmission with multiple antennas

Abstract
We propose a method for differential transmission with multiple basestation antennas. The method is suitable for mobile cellular applications because it does not require the handset to have more than one antenna or to know the time-varying propagation environment. Yet the method achieves full transmitter diversity and can significantly lower the error probability over a single-antenna system. Some explicit signal constructions are described
